Level Launch?

I have been reading through a lot of the suspension upgrade posts about drag racing. I am prepping an 85 bird for drag and would like a good solid launch but at the same time I am looking to keep the front tires on the ground. I am only a big fan of flying if it has wings. The car is running a V6 so it wont have as much torque as the big 8s do. If anyone can help me with what I need to accomplish this type of performance I would like to hear your thoughts.

Re: Level Launch?

- Lakewood 90/10 front struts 50/50 rear shocks
- front sway bar removed
- lakewood control arms
- Edelbrock torque arm
That what I have done to my 82 firebird and it launches good.
